What Is a Structural Engineer’s Role in Restoration?
When disaster strikes your home or business, the immediate concern is often the visible damage. But what about the hidden issues? That’s where a structural engineer comes in. They are the experts who look at the bones of your building. They figure out if the damage goes deeper than just a leaky pipe or a cracked wall. Their job is to make sure your property is safe to live or work in again. They help prevent further problems down the line.
Assessing the Damage: The Engineer’s First Step
After a major event, like a fire or flood, the building’s structure can be compromised. A structural engineer will perform a thorough inspection. They look for signs of stress, weakness, or instability. This includes checking foundations, walls, roofs, and support beams. They need to understand the full extent of the damage. This is crucial for planning any repairs. It’s like a doctor diagnosing an illness before prescribing treatment.
Foundation Integrity: The Bedrock of Restoration
Your home’s foundation is its most critical support. Damage here can be catastrophic. Water intrusion is a major culprit. It can cause soil expansion, leading to serious foundation problems. An engineer will assess the foundation’s condition. They look for cracks, settling, or shifts. Understanding these issues helps prevent future problems. It addresses potential foundation risks from water intrusion. This is a key part of ensuring the long-term safety of your property.
Safety First: Determining Habitable Conditions
Before any restoration work can begin, safety is paramount. A structural engineer determines if the building is safe for people to enter. They assess the risk of collapse or further damage. If the structure is deemed unsafe, they will recommend immediate actions. This might involve temporary shoring or even evacuation. They help prevent accidents and ensure the safety of everyone involved. This is especially important if you suspect structural movement after moisture exposure.

Signs That Warrant an Engineer’s Assessment
Several indicators suggest that a structural engineer’s expertise is needed. These signs point to potential underlying problems.:
- Visible cracks in walls or foundations.
- Doors or windows that stick or won’t close properly.
- Sagging floors or ceilings.
- Noticeable leaning or tilting of the building.
- Water damage that has been extensive or prolonged.
- Aftermath of a major event like a fire, flood, or earthquake.
If you see any of these, it’s a good idea to call a professional right away.

Common Scenarios Requiring Engineering Expertise
Let’s look at some common scenarios where a structural engineer is essential:
Scenario 1: Major Water Damage
When a pipe bursts or a flood occurs, water can saturate building materials. This weakens them and can lead to mold growth. If the water damage is significant, it can affect the structural integrity. An engineer assesses the extent of the damage. They ensure proper drying and repair. This includes planning for emergency drying after water damage.
Scenario 2: Foundation Settling or Cracking
If you notice cracks in your foundation or basement walls, it’s a warning sign. Soil expansion or erosion can cause this. An engineer can determine the cause and recommend solutions. This is critical for preventing further damage. It addresses issues like foundation risks from water intrusion.
Scenario 3: Fire or Storm Damage
Fires and severe storms can compromise a building’s structure. Heat from a fire can weaken steel and concrete. High winds can stress roofs and walls. An engineer assesses the damage and plans for safe reconstruction. They help determine if structural damage can be repaired after a flood or fire.

What is the difference between a general contractor and a structural engineer?
A general contractor manages the overall construction or restoration project, coordinating various trades. A structural engineer, on the other hand, focuses specifically on the structural integrity of the building. They analyze the forces acting on the structure and ensure its stability and safety. Their role is more specialized and analytical.
